Section 8-17-237 THIS SECTION WAS ASSIGNED BY THE CODE COMMISSIONER IN THE 2018 REGULAR SESSION, EFFECTIVE JUNE 1, 2018. THIS IS NOT IN THE CURRENT CODE SUPPLEMENT. (a) A pyrotechnics display operator license or pyrotechnic special effects operator license issued under this article authorizes the holder to act pursuant to that license until the license is suspended, revoked, or not renewed. Upon the suspension or revocation of a license, or the failure to renew a license, the licensee shall return the license to the State Fire Marshal. Each license is valid for two years, unless suspended or revoked. (b) All fees collected pursuant to this article shall be deposited in the State Treasury to the credit of the State Fire Marshal's Fund authorized in Section 24-5-10. The State Fire Marshal may expend monies from the State Fire Marshal's Fund for the administration and enforcement of this article. (Act 2018-464, §8.)...

Section 10A-2-6.31 Corporation's acquisition of its own shares. REPEALED IN THE 2019 REGULAR SESSION BY ACT 2019-94 EFFECTIVE JANUARY 1, 2020. THIS IS NOT IN THE CURRENT CODE SUPPLEMENT. (a) Except as otherwise provided in its articles of incorporation, a corporation may acquire its own shares. Unless the articles of incorporation prohibit their reissuance, shares so acquired shall constitute treasury shares. (b) If the articles of incorporation prohibit the reissuance of acquired shares, the reacquisition of the shares shall effect a cancellation of them. A statement of cancellation as to the shares shall be filed as provided in Section 10A-2-6.32. The filing of a statement of cancellation with respect to the shares shall constitute an amendment to the corporation's articles of incorporation reducing the number of shares of the class of shares so canceled that the corporation is authorized to issue by the number of shares so canceled.
